Choosing the Right Power Screwdriver for Deck Building
The foundation of an efficient deck-building project starts with selecting the appropriate power screwdriver. Various models and features cater to different needs, so understanding what to look for will help you work smarter, not harder.
Cordless vs. Corded Power Screwdrivers
Cordless models have become increasingly popular due to their mobility and ease of use. They allow you to move freely around your workspace without worrying about power outlets or extension cords. Modern lithium-ion batteries offer long runtime and quick charging, making cordless screwdrivers highly convenient for outdoor projects like deck building.
Corded screwdrivers, on the other hand, provide consistent power without the worry of battery life. This can be advantageous for extended jobs where continuous use is required. However, their mobility is limited by the length of the cord and the availability of power sources near the deck site.
Torque and Speed Settings
Torque is a critical factor when driving screws into wood. A screwdriver with adjustable torque settings allows you to tailor the power to the material you’re working with, preventing over-tightening or stripping of screws. Higher torque settings are ideal for dense hardwoods, while lower settings work well for softer woods or starting screws.
Variable speed control enables you to start screws slowly for better accuracy and ramp up the speed for deeper driving. Look for models that offer multiple speed ranges and smooth transitions to optimize control and efficiency.
Additional Features to Consider
- Clutch Mechanism: A clutch helps regulate torque and prevents screws from being driven too deep, which can damage the wood or strip the screw head. This feature is essential for consistent screw depth and quality.
- Battery Life Indicator: For cordless models, a battery life indicator prevents unexpected power loss by letting you monitor remaining charge.
- Ergonomic Design: Comfortable grips, lightweight construction, and balanced weight distribution reduce user fatigue during extended use.
- Interchangeable Bits: A screwdriver that supports quick bit changes can save time, especially when switching between different screw types or sizes.
Preparing Your Workspace for Efficient Deck Building
Preparation is just as important as the tool itself. Organizing your workspace and materials before starting will streamline your workflow and reduce errors.
Organize Tools and Materials
Gather all necessary tools, including your power screwdriver, drill bits, screws, measuring tape, chalk line, clamps, and safety equipment. Arrange them within easy reach to avoid unnecessary trips back and forth. Use a sturdy workbench or sawhorses to support your materials while working.
Prepare the Deck Foundation
Ensure the deck foundation is level and securely anchored. Use a spirit level and string lines to verify accuracy. A solid foundation will prevent structural issues later on and make screw placement easier and more precise.
Mark Screw Locations
Use a measuring tape and chalk line to mark exact locations for screw placement. Consistent spacing not only looks professional but also enhances the deck’s structural integrity. For example, spacing screws 16 inches apart on joists is a common practice to ensure stability.
Wear Proper Safety Gear
Always wear safety glasses to protect your eyes from flying debris and gloves to safeguard your hands from splinters and abrasions. Appropriate footwear with good grip will prevent slips, especially when working on elevated platforms.
Techniques for Efficient and Precise Power Screwdriver Use
Using your power screwdriver with the right techniques will help you achieve a clean and strong build, minimizing mistakes and material damage.
Proper Handling and Positioning
Hold the screwdriver perpendicular (at a 90-degree angle) to the wood surface. This ensures the screw goes in straight, preventing loosening and wood damage. Applying uneven angles can cause screws to strip, split wood, or reduce the deck’s overall stability.
Maintain a firm grip on the tool and apply steady, even pressure as you drive each screw. Avoid pushing too hard, which can cause the bit to slip or the screw to strip. Let the screwdriver’s motor do the work, especially when using an electric model.
Starting Screws Correctly
When beginning to drive a screw, start at a low speed to ensure proper alignment and prevent the bit from slipping out of the screw head. Once the screw is properly seated, you can increase speed to drive it fully into the wood.
Using the Clutch and Torque Settings
Adjust the clutch to apply the appropriate torque for the material and screw size. This prevents over-driving screws, which can damage the wood or cause screw heads to shear off. Test the clutch settings on scrap wood before starting the main project to find the optimal setting.
Pre-Drilling Holes
For hardwoods or large screws, pre-drilling pilot holes is essential. This prevents the wood from splitting and reduces the effort required to drive screws. Use a drill bit slightly smaller than the screw’s core diameter and drill to the same depth as the screw length. Pre-drilling also helps maintain straight screw alignment.
Organizing Screws and Materials for Speed and Accuracy
Keeping your screws and materials organized can save valuable time during a deck build.
- Use Screw Containers or Magnetic Trays: Sorting screws by size and type in labeled containers or magnetic trays allows quick access and reduces the chance of using the wrong screw.
- Prepare Screw Packs: Pre-load your screwdriver with the appropriate screws or keep small batches ready for quick changes.
- Label Your Materials: Mark lumber pieces according to their placement in the deck to avoid confusion during assembly.
Maintaining Your Power Screwdriver for Longevity and Performance
Regular maintenance ensures your tool operates at peak efficiency throughout your deck project and beyond.
Cleaning and Inspection
After each use, wipe down the screwdriver to remove dust, wood shavings, and debris. Inspect the bit for wear and replace it if necessary to prevent damaging screw heads. Check the housing for cracks or damage.
Battery Care for Cordless Models
Charge batteries fully before starting your project and avoid letting them completely drain to prolong battery life. Store batteries in a cool, dry place and remove them from the tool when not in use for extended periods.
Lubrication and Bit Replacement
Occasionally lubricate moving parts if recommended by the manufacturer. Replace worn or damaged bits promptly to maintain driving efficiency and prevent screw damage.
Additional Tips for Professional-Quality Deck Building
- Use Quality Screws: Invest in corrosion-resistant deck screws made of stainless steel or coated materials to ensure longevity in outdoor conditions.
- Work in Good Lighting: Adequate lighting helps you see screw placement and wood grain clearly, reducing errors.
- Take Breaks: Fatigue can lead to mistakes. Regular breaks maintain focus and reduce the risk of injury.
- Practice on Scrap Wood: Before driving screws into your deck, practice on scrap pieces to fine-tune your technique and settings.
- Follow Manufacturer Instructions: Always consult the power screwdriver’s manual for specific guidance on settings, maintenance, and safety.
